Understanding Decimal Odds

How Decimal Odds Work: A Comprehensive Explanation

Decimal odds represent the total payout for every 1wagered,*including*youroriginalstake.Forexample,decimaloddsof2.50meanyoullreceive2.50 back for every 1bet.formula incomplete

Calculating Potential Payouts with Decimal Odds

Multiply your stake by the decimal odds to determine your total payout.

Converting Decimal Odds to Implied Probability

The implied probability is calculated as 1 / decimal odds.

Advantages of Using Decimal Odds (Especially in International Markets)

Decimal odds are widely used in Europe, Australia, and Canada because of their simplicity and ease of calculation.

Understanding Fractional Odds

Demystifying Fractional Odds: Numerator and Denominator

Fractional odds represent the profit relative to the stake. The numerator indicates the profit, and the denominator indicates the stake. For example, 5/1 odds mean you win 5forevery1 you stake.

Calculating Potential Payouts with Fractional Odds

To calculate total payout, add the numerator to the denominator and multiply by your stake.

Converting Fractional Odds to Implied Probability

Implied probability is calculated as denominator / (numerator + denominator).

Where Fractional Odds are Commonly Used (Horse Racing, UK Betting)

Fractional odds are traditionally used in horse racing and are prevalent in the United Kingdom and Ireland.

Converting Between Odds Formats

American to Decimal Odds Conversion

Decimal Odds = (American Odds / 100) + 1 (for positive odds) or (100 / -American Odds) (for negative odds)

Decimal to American Odds Conversion

American Odds = (Decimal Odds - 1) * 100 (for positive odds) or - (100 / (Decimal Odds - 1)) (for negative odds)

Implied Probability: A Deeper Dive

What is Implied Probability and Why Does it Matter?

Implied probability represents the market’s assessment of the likelihood of an event occurring, based on the odds. It's vital for identifying value bets.

Calculating Implied Probability from All Odds Formats (with examples)

As discussed previously, formulas exist for calculating implied probability from each odds format. Comparing your own probability assessment with the implied probability can reveal potential value.

Overround (Vigorish/Juice) and its Impact on Implied Probability

Bookmakers build a margin into the odds, known as the overround (or vigorish/juice). This means the sum of the implied probabilities for all possible outcomes will exceed 100%.

Identifying Value Bets Using Implied Probability

A value bet occurs when your assessment of an event's probability is higher than the implied probability offered by the bookmaker.

Types of Betting Odds & Markets

Moneyline Odds: Explained

Moneyline bets are simply wagers on who will win the game/event.

Point Spread Odds: Explained

Point spread odds give a handicap to the favorite and a benefit to the underdog.

Over/Under (Totals) Odds: Explained

Over/Under bets involve wagering on whether the total score will be over or under a specified number.

Prop Bets & Parlays: How Odds Work in These Markets

Prop bets are wagers on specific events within a game. Parlays combine multiple bets into one, offering higher payouts but also higher risk.

Futures Odds: Understanding Long-Term Bets

Futures odds are wagers on events that will happen in the future, like the Super Bowl winner.

Factors That Influence Betting Odds

Public Betting Patterns & Their Effect on Odds

Significant public betting on one side of a bet can cause the odds to shift.

Key Player Injuries/News and Odds Movement

Injuries to key players or other important news can drastically affect odds.

Home Field Advantage & Its Impact on Odds

Home-field advantage is often factored into the odds, giving the home team a slight edge.

Sharp Bettors (Professionals) and Odds Adjustments

Professional bettors (sharp bettors) can influence odds due to the large sums of money they wager.
